A Legal Contract Classification Task is a document component legal NLP classification task that can support legal contract analysis tasks by categorizing legal contract components into predefined categories.
- AKA: Contract Component Classification Task, Legal Contract Categorization Task, Contract Clause Classification Task.

- It can often utilize Legal Domain Language Models for legal contract understanding.
- It can often leverage Legal Contract Datasets like LEDGAR Dataset for legal contract training.
- It can often integrate Legal Contract Benchmarks such as LexGLUE Benchmark for legal contract evaluation.
- It can often employ Legal Contract Features including legal contract semantic features and legal contract syntactic features.

- Counter-Examples:
- Contract Agreement Categorization Task, which classifies entire legal contracts rather than legal contract components.
- Legal Contract Generation Task, which creates legal contract text rather than classifying existing legal contract content.
- Legal Contract Extraction Task, which extracts legal contract information without legal contract categorization.
